The following biography of Nick is posted at SCHED

Nicholas Leisey is a passionate advocate for human rights and utilizes his natural instincts for civic engagement and grassroots mobilization to engage multiple communities around the country to unite on behalf of the world’s children.

After earning his degree in public relations from East Carolina University, Nicholas spent several years working with children’s programs for various non-profit organizations and NGOs. He has managed youth programs for the YMCA and The John F. Kennedy Center, coordinated initiatives and development activities for the National Inclusion Project and participated in UN sponsored field visits to Uganda, Indonesia and Malaysia. In addition to his work with non-profit organizations, Nicholas also holds a master’s degree in elementary education and has spent three years working as an elementary school teacher for the Boston Public Schools system.

Nicholas is currently the Global Citizenship Fellow for the U.S. Fund for UNICEF based in the New England Regional Office. This role allows him to cultivate relationships with community and faith-based organizations, inspire volunteers to engage their communities with UNICEF’s campaigns, catalyze school partnerships by challenging educators to focus on global issues in the classroom and promote the adoption of global citizenship for individuals within the greater Boston community.

On Friday, Cynthia Littleton, Editor-in-chief: TV – Variety reported that there was some turmoil surrounding Arsenio’s TV talk-show:

“The Arsenio Hall Show” has made a big change at the top, with exec producer/showrunner Neal Kendeall stepping down.

Eric Pankowski, senior VP of programming and development for “Arsenio Hall” distributor CBS TV Distribution, will step in as interim showrunner while Hall mounts a search for a new exec producer.

“Arsenio Hall” bowed Sept. 9 to promising ratings but viewership of the late night syndie talker has dipped since then. A source indicated that Kendall’s exit was spurred in an effort to find a better creative fit for the comedian.
